系统架构设计
技术栈
- 后端: Spring Boot 2.x + MyBatis Plus + Spring Security + JWT
- 前端: Vue.js + Element UI
- 数据库: MySQL + Redis
- 文件存储: 阿里云OSS
系统模块划分
online-education/
├── edu-admin # 后台管理模块
├── edu-api # 接口服务模块
├── edu-common # 公共模块
├── edu-gateway # 网关模块
├── edu-service # 业务服务模块
│ ├── course-service # 课程服务
│ ├── user-service # 用户服务
│ └── order-service # 订单服务
└── edu-utils # 工具类模块
核心功能实现
用户模块
用户实体类
@Data
@TableName("edu_user")
public class User {
@TableId(type = IdType.AUTO)
private Long id;
private String username;
@JsonIgnore
private String password;
private String nickname;
private String avatar;
private String email;
private String phone;
@TableLogic
private Integer deleted;
@TableField(fill = FieldFill.INSERT)
private Date createTime;
@TableField(fill = FieldFill.INSERT_UPDATE)
private Date updateTime;
}
用户服务实现
@Service
public class UserServiceImpl implements UserService {
@Autowired
private UserMapper userMapper;
@Autowired
private RedisTemplate<String, Object> redisTemplate;
@Override
public Result login(String username, String password) {
// 查询用户
QueryWrapper<User> wrapper = new QueryWrapper<>();
wrapper.eq("username", username);
User user = userMapper.selectOne(wrapper);
if (user == null) {
return Result.error("用户不存在");
}
// 验证密码
if (!BCrypt.checkpw(password, user.getPassword())) {
return Result.error("密码错误");
}
// 生成JWT令牌
String token = JwtUtil.generateToken(user.getId(), user.getUsername());
// 存储用户信息到Redis
redisTemplate.opsForValue().set("user:" + user.getId(), user, 24, TimeUnit.HOURS);
Map<String, Object> data = new HashMap<>();
data.put("token", token);
data.put("user", user);
return Result.success(data);
}
@Override
public Result register(UserDTO userDTO) {
// 检查用户名是否存在
QueryWrapper<User> wrapper = new QueryWrapper<>();
wrapper.eq("username", userDTO.getUsername());
if (userMapper.selectCount(wrapper) > 0) {
return Result.error("用户名已存在");
}
// 创建新用户
User user = new User();
BeanUtils.copyProperties(userDTO, user);
user.setPassword(BCrypt.hashpw(userDTO.getPassword(), BCrypt.gensalt()));
user.setAvatar("default.png");
userMapper.insert(user);
return Result.success("注册成功");
}
}
课程模块
课程实体类
@Data
@TableName("edu_course")
public class Course {
@TableId(type = IdType.AUTO)
private Long id;
private String title;
private String description;
private String coverUrl;
private Long teacherId;
private String teacherName;
private BigDecimal price;
private Integer status; // 0-未发布 1-已发布
private Integer categoryId;
private Integer viewCount;
private Integer buyCount;
@TableLogic
private Integer deleted;
@TableField(fill = FieldFill.INSERT)
private Date createTime;
@TableField(fill = FieldFill.INSERT_UPDATE)
private Date updateTime;
}
课程查询服务
@Service
public class CourseServiceImpl implements CourseService {
@Autowired
private CourseMapper courseMapper;
@Autowired
private ChapterMapper chapterMapper;
@Override
public PageResult<CourseVO> getCourseList(CourseQuery query) {
Page<Course> page = new Page<>(query.getPageNum(), query.getPageSize());
QueryWrapper<Course> wrapper = new QueryWrapper<>();
wrapper.eq("status", 1);
// 按分类筛选
if (query.getCategoryId() != null) {
wrapper.eq("category_id", query.getCategoryId());
}
// 按关键词搜索
if (StringUtils.hasText(query.getKeyword())) {
wrapper.and(w -> w.like("title", query.getKeyword())
.or().like("description", query.getKeyword()));
}
// 按价格排序
if ("price_asc".equals(query.getSort())) {
wrapper.orderByAsc("price");
} else if ("price_desc".equals(query.getSort())) {
wrapper.orderByDesc("price");
} else {
wrapper.orderByDesc("create_time");
}
IPage<Course> coursePage = courseMapper.selectPage(page, wrapper);
List<CourseVO> records = coursePage.getRecords().stream()
.map(this::convertToVO)
.collect(Collectors.toList());
return new PageResult<>(coursePage.getTotal(), records);
}
@Override
public CourseDetailVO getCourseDetail(Long id) {
Course course = courseMapper.selectById(id);
if (course == null) {
throw new ServiceException("课程不存在");
}
// 增加浏览量
courseMapper.increaseViewCount(id);
// 查询章节信息
List<Chapter> chapters = chapterMapper.selectList(
new QueryWrapper<Chapter>().eq("course_id", id)
.orderByAsc("sort")
);
CourseDetailVO detailVO = new CourseDetailVO();
BeanUtils.copyProperties(course, detailVO);
detailVO.setChapters(chapters);
return detailVO;
}
private CourseVO convertToVO(Course course) {
CourseVO vo = new CourseVO();
BeanUtils.copyProperties(course, vo);
return vo;
}
}
视频处理模块
视频上传服务
@Service
public class VideoService {
@Autowired
private OSSClient ossClient;
@Value("${aliyun.oss.bucket}")
private String bucketName;
@Value("${aliyun.oss.url}")
private String ossUrl;
public Result uploadVideo(MultipartFile file) {
try {
// 生成文件名称
String fileName = UUID.randomUUID().toString() + "-" + file.getOriginalFilename();
// 上传到OSS
ObjectMetadata metadata = new ObjectMetadata();
metadata.setContentType(file.getContentType());
metadata.setContentLength(file.getSize());
ossClient.putObject(bucketName, fileName, file.getInputStream(), metadata);
// 生成访问URL
String url = ossUrl + "/" + fileName;
// 触发视频转码
processVideo(fileName);
return Result.success(url);
} catch (Exception e) {
throw new ServiceException("视频上传失败");
}
}
private void processVideo(String fileName) {
// 使用阿里云视频处理服务进行转码
// 这里简化处理,实际应该调用多媒体转码服务
}
}
秒杀功能
秒杀服务实现
@Service
public class SeckillServiceImpl implements SeckillService {
@Autowired
private StringRedisTemplate redisTemplate;
@Autowired
private SeckillMapper seckillMapper;
@Autowired
private RabbitTemplate rabbitTemplate;
private static final String SECKILL_PREFIX = "seckill:";
@Override
@Transactional(rollbackFor = Exception.class)
public Result seckill(SeckillDTO seckillDTO) {
Long userId = seckillDTO.getUserId();
Long courseId = seckillDTO.getCourseId();
// 1. 预减库存
Long stock = redisTemplate.opsForValue()
.decrement(SECKILL_PREFIX + "stock:" + courseId);
if (stock < 0) {
// 恢复到0
redisTemplate.opsForValue()
.increment(SECKILL_PREFIX + "stock:" + courseId);
return Result.error("商品已售罄");
}
// 2. 防止重复购买
Boolean flag = redisTemplate.opsForValue()
.setIfAbsent(SECKILL_PREFIX + "order:" + userId + ":" + courseId, "1");
if (!Boolean.TRUE.equals(flag)) {
// 回补库存
redisTemplate.opsForValue()
.increment(SECKILL_PREFIX + "stock:" + courseId);
return Result.error("请勿重复购买");
}
// 3. 发送消息到消息队列
SeckillMessage message = new SeckillMessage();
message.setUserId(userId);
message.setCourseId(courseId);
rabbitTemplate.convertAndSend("seckill.exchange", "seckill.queue", message);
return Result.success("秒杀成功,请等待发货");
}
@RabbitListener(queues = "seckill.queue")
public void handleSeckillMessage(SeckillMessage message) {
try {
// 创建订单
createOrder(message.getUserId(), message.getCourseId());
// 删除秒杀标记
redisTemplate.delete(SECKILL_PREFIX + "order:"
+ message.getUserId() + ":" + message.getCourseId());
} catch (Exception e) {
// 处理失败,回补库存
redisTemplate.opsForValue()
.increment(SECKILL_PREFIX + "stock:" + message.getCourseId());
log.error("秒杀处理失败", e);
}
}
private void createOrder(Long userId, Long courseId) {
// 创建订单逻辑
}
}
学习笔记功能
笔记服务
@Service
public class NoteServiceImpl implements NoteService {
@Autowired
private NoteMapper noteMapper;
@Override
public Result addNote(NoteDTO noteDTO) {
Note note = new Note();
BeanUtils.copyProperties(noteDTO, note);
note.setCreateTime(new Date());
noteService.save(note);
return Result.success(note);
}
@Override
public Result getNoteList(Long userId, Long courseId) {
QueryWrapper<Note> wrapper = new QueryWrapper<>();
wrapper.eq("user_id", userId);
if (courseId != null) {
wrapper.eq("course_id", courseId);
}
List<Note> notes = noteMapper.selectList(wrapper);
return Result.success(notes);
}
@Override
public Result updateNote(NoteDTO noteDTO) {
Note note = noteMapper.selectById(noteDTO.getId());
// 检查权限
if (!note.getUserId().equals(noteDTO.getUserId())) {
throw new ServiceException("无权修改他人笔记");
}
note.setContent(noteDTO.getContent());
note.setUpdateTime(new Date());
noteMapper.updateById(note);
return Result.success("更新成功");
}
}
系统配置类
JWT工具类
@Component
public class JwtUtil {
@Value("${jwt.secret}")
private String secret;
@Value("${jwt.expiration}")
private Long expiration;
public String generateToken(Long userId, String username) {
Date now = new Date();
Date expireDate = new Date(now.getTime() + expiration * 1000);
return Jwts.builder()
.setSubject(username)
.claim("userId", userId)
.setIssuedAt(now)
.setExpiration(expireDate)
.signWith(SignatureAlgorithm.HS512, secret)
.compact();
}
public Claims parseToken(String token) {
return Jwts.parser()
.setSigningKey(secret)
.parseClaimsJws(token)
.getBody();
}
public boolean validateToken(String token) {
try {
Claims claims = parseToken(token);
return claims.getExpiration().after(new Date());
} catch (Exception e) {
return false;
}
}
}
统一返回结果
@Data
public class Result<T> {
private Integer code;
private String message;
private T data;
public static <T> Result<T> success(T data) {
Result<T> result = new Result<>();
result.setCode(200);
result.setMessage("操作成功");
result.setData(data);
return result;
}
public static <T> Result<T> success(String message) {
Result<T> result = new Result<>();
result.setCode(200);
result.setMessage(message);
return result;
}
public static <T> Result<T> error(String message) {
Result<T> result = new Result<>();
result.setCode(500);
result.setMessage(message);
return result;
}
}
全局异常处理器
@RestControllerAdvice
public class GlobalExceptionHandler {
@ExceptionHandler(ServiceException.class)
public Result handleServiceException(ServiceException e) {
return Result.error(e.getMessage());
}
@ExceptionHandler(Exception.class)
public Result handleException(Exception e) {
log.error("系统异常", e);
return Result.error("系统繁忙,请稍后再试");
}
}
数据库设计
-- 用户表
CREATE TABLE `edu_user` (
`id` BIGINT NOT NULL AUTO_INCREMENT,
`username` VARCHAR(50) NOT NULL,
`password` VARCHAR(100) NOT NULL,
`nickname` VARCHAR(50) DEFAULT NULL,
`avatar` VARCHAR(255) DEFAULT NULL,
`email` VARCHAR(100) DEFAULT NULL,
`phone` VARCHAR(20) DEFAULT NULL,
`deleted` TINYINT DEFAULT '0',
`create_time` DATETIME DEFAULT NULL,
`update_time` DATETIME DEFAULT NULL,
PRIMARY KEY (`id`),
UNIQUE KEY `uk_username` (`username`)
) ENGINE=InnoDB DEFAULT CHARSET=utf8mb4;
-- 课程表
CREATE TABLE `edu_course` (

系统亮点
高并发处理
- 使用Redis缓存热点数据
- 消息队列异步处理订单
- 数据库连接池优化
安全机制
- JWT令牌认证
- 密码加密存储
- SQL注入防护
性能优化
- 页面静态化
- CDN加速
- 数据库索引优化
扩展性
- 微服务架构
- 模块化设计
- 统一的接口规范
